Tray Deee is one of the most underrated dope MCs ever...dude has never dropped a wack verse...together with a hungry Goldie Loc and Snoop who was in a zone in '99 they dropped a classic indeed with their first album...had some of the great production as well from Battlecat, Meech etc.
on a side note the original group had Snoop, Lil C-Style and Technique... another pretty good lineup

on a side note the original group had Snoop, Lil C-Style and Technique... another pretty good lineup
I think it then changed to Snoop, Tray Deee and Daz Dillinger.
The original group was Snoop, Daz and Tray Deee, this was confirmed by Tray Deee when he was on Snoop's GNN. The second lineup was Lil C-Style, Techniec & Crooked I.
